Transaction 654c75fd7af8d1461bf02a53000c3935bf41d71eb3f00ecd89b6775aaf919635
1 Input
1 Output
-
654c75fd7af8d1461bf02a53000c3935bf41d71eb3f00ecd89b6775aaf919635:0
- value
- 3499866
- script pubkey
- OP_0 OP_PUSHBYTES_20 c99cf8e507f79aa0d4be3333e0d08a0e75d35754
- address
- bc1qexw03eg877d2p497xve7p5y2pe6ax465xdvptz